The Case 580C, a reliable backhoe loader, is known for its versatility in a wide range of construction and agricultural tasks. However, like all heavy machinery, it requires regular maintenance to ensure its longevity and performance. One common maintenance task that operators may encounter is the need to replace the locking differential shaft seal.
The locking differential shaft seal plays an essential role in keeping the differential system sealed, preventing the escape of fluid and the entry of dirt or contaminants. If this seal fails, it can lead to fluid leakage, reduced performance, and potential damage to the differential system. In this detailed guide, we’ll walk through the process of replacing the locking differential shaft seal on a Case 580C, highlighting key points, tools needed, and common troubleshooting tips.
Understanding the Locking Differential Shaft Seal
Before diving into the replacement process, it’s essential to understand the function of the locking differential shaft seal. The differential system in your Case 580C allows the wheels on each side of the vehicle to rotate at different speeds, which is crucial when making turns. The locking mechanism ensures that power is distributed evenly between the wheels to enhance traction, especially on slippery surfaces.
The locking differential shaft seal, located around the shaft that connects to the differential, keeps lubricants inside the differential housing while preventing dirt, water, and debris from entering. If the seal becomes worn or damaged, hydraulic fluid or oil leaks can occur, which can lead to friction, overheating, and, eventually, more severe mechanical failures.

Step 1: Lift the Backhoe for Access
The first step in replacing the locking differential shaft seal is to lift the backhoe to gain access to the differential system. Use a hydraulic jack to lift the backhoe, ensuring that it is stable before proceeding. You may want to use jack stands for extra safety.
Step 2: Drain the Differential Fluid
Once the backhoe is securely elevated, the next step is to drain the differential fluid. This will help avoid any spills or leaks when you remove the shaft seal. Use a container to catch the old fluid and dispose of it properly according to local regulations.
Step 3: Locate the Locking Differential Shaft Seal
The locking differential shaft seal is located around the differential shaft. This is typically located on either side of the axle housing. You will need to remove any covers or components obstructing your view and access to the shaft.
Use your wrenches or a socket set to remove any bolts or screws holding the differential cover or shields in place. Once removed, you should be able to see the locking differential shaft and the old seal that needs to be replaced.
Step 4: Remove the Old Seal
With the differential exposed, use a pry bar or seal removal tool to carefully remove the old locking differential shaft seal. Take your time during this step to avoid damaging the surrounding components. If the seal is particularly stubborn, you may need to gently tap the pry bar with a hammer to break it free.
Be cautious as you remove the seal, as there could be debris or dirt trapped around it. Clean the area thoroughly before proceeding to install the new seal.
Step 5: Inspect the Differential Shaft and Housing
Before installing the new seal, inspect the differential shaft and housing for any signs of wear or damage. Look for grooves, cracks, or any other irregularities that could affect the seal’s ability to function properly. If the shaft or housing is damaged, you may need to replace the affected parts before proceeding.
Step 6: Install the New Shaft Seal
Now that the old seal is removed and the differential housing is cleaned, it’s time to install the new shaft seal. Apply a small amount of grease or lubricant to the new seal to help it slide into place more easily. It’s important to use the correct seal for the Case 580C to ensure a proper fit.
Carefully align the new seal with the shaft and housing, making sure it is seated properly. Use a seal installer tool to press the seal into place, ensuring it is flush with the housing. Avoid using excessive force, as this can damage the seal.
Step 7: Reassemble and Refill Fluid
Once the new seal is installed, reassemble any components you had to remove, such as the differential cover or protective shields. Make sure everything is securely fastened.
Next, refill the differential with the appropriate hydraulic fluid, ensuring that it is at the correct level as specified by the manufacturer.
Step 8: Test the Repair
With the differential fluid replaced and the backhoe reassembled, start the machine and allow it to run for a short period. Check for any leaks around the newly installed seal. If you notice any signs of leaking, stop the machine immediately and inspect the installation.
Once you confirm that everything is working correctly and there are no leaks, your repair is complete.

Tools and Equipment Needed
Before starting the repair, make sure you have the right tools and equipment on hand. This will ensure the job is done efficiently and safely. Here is a list of the tools and parts required:
- Hydraulic Jack or Lift: To elevate the backhoe and allow access to the differential system.
- Crescent Wrenches and Socket Wrenches: For removing bolts and fasteners.
- Pry Bar: To remove the old shaft seal.
- Seal Installer Tool: For installing the new seal properly.
- Replacement Shaft Seal: Ensure you have the correct replacement seal specific to your Case 580C.
- Torque Wrench: To tighten bolts to the manufacturer’s specifications.
- Hydraulic Fluid Catcher: To catch any fluid that might spill during the repair.
- Grease or Lubricant: For lubricating the new seal during installation.
- Safety Gear: Including gloves, goggles, and steel-toed boots to protect yourself while working.

Troubleshooting Common Issues
While replacing the locking differential shaft seal is straightforward, there are a few common issues that might arise:
- Seal Installation: If the new seal isn’t installed correctly, it can lead to leaks. Make sure the seal is seated properly and is aligned with the shaft before tightening it.
- Fluid Leaks: If fluid continues to leak after the repair, double-check the seal and surrounding components for damage. In some cases, worn bearings or seals in the differential housing could also contribute to leaks.
- Incorrect Fluid Level: Ensure that the differential is filled with the correct type and amount of hydraulic fluid. Using the wrong fluid can cause the differential to malfunction.
